Output 513c838f0ee138795e53ba62ce528330e24f273af88b56831168583f78096cb2:26

value
4423208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bab023fe98ec902b5415651bd86e211268dd0ef9 OP_EQUAL
address
MQvGvaGL2dJqEP4cixjaPCVmNxYGqEKPpp
transaction
513c838f0ee138795e53ba62ce528330e24f273af88b56831168583f78096cb2
spent
true